I got the email today, and on the question of having something specific on the imports declaration I tried to find the thread on frontpage where someone pointed to a weblink where it was explained that a midi controller is not charged because it is not an audio device.

Now I can’t find the actual post back but perhaps for the international people a good idea to mention that extra on the label?

EDIT: Found the actual post. Someone mentioned to label the package as follows:

“To make sure buyers in the EU don’t pay duty will it be marked on the customs label as a computer periphial device.” or maybe even better mark it with
“TARIC Code 847160 (Computer Input/Output devices)”
